Clippers face Grizzlies, look for first road win

Dec 9, 2006 - 5:47 PM LA Clippers (9-9) at Memphis (5-14) 8:00 pm EST

MEMPHIS, Tennessee (Ticker) -- After getting demolished against one of the NBA's best teams, the Los Angeles Clippers will aim for their first road win against one of its worst.

The lone team without a victory away from home, the Clippers will face off against the Memphis Grizzlies on Saturday.

Los Angeles has not played this poorly on the road since dropping 12 in a row in the 1998-99 season. The Clippers are 0-7 away from their home floor and are averaging just 91.6 points per game, while allowing 105.7, on the road.

Shaun Livingston scored 16 points on Wednesday to pace Los Angeles, which continued to look very little like the team that reached the Western Conference semifinals last season in a 111-82 blowout loss to red-hot San Antonio.

On Friday, Hakim Warrick collected career highs of 31 points and 13 rebounds and Brian Cardinal added 11 points for the Grizzlies, who committed 20 turnovers in a 100-94 loss at Milwaukee.

Despite having the worst winning percentage in the Western Conference, the Grizzlies have won two straight and seven of their last eight against the Clippers at home.
